Equipment Configuration
Complete system includes feeding device, drying tower, coal-fired high-efficiency hot air furnace, main fan, induced draft fan, dust collector, electrical control system, and walking device.

Operational Precautions
Ensure all operators receive professional training on operating procedures and safety protocols
Conduct comprehensive equipment checks before each use, verifying safety device functionality
Strictly adhere to manufacturer-specified load capacity limits
Verify material compatibility with specific dryer model specifications
Set appropriate temperature and time parameters based on material requirements
Maintain proper ventilation around equipment to prevent heat buildup
Establish regular maintenance schedule including cleaning, electrical checks, and lubrication
Familiarize with emergency shutdown procedures and ensure accessible emergency stop buttons
Follow fire safety regulations and keep flammable materials away from equipment
Maintain operational data records and maintenance logs for performance tracking
